The U.S. Senate confirmed Adrienne C. Nelson to serve as a federal judge, the first Black woman to serve on the U.S. District Court in Oregon. vote.
Nelson will fill a seat vacated by Michael W. Mosman, who became a senior judge in December 2021.
Three Republicans joined with Democrats to support Nelson. They were U.S. Senators Susan Collins, R-Maine; Lindsey Graham, R-South Carolina, and Lisa Murkowski, R-Alaska. Nelson was approved by the Senate in a 52-46 vote.
